Disgaea 3 takes place in a school for demons, in The Netherworld, the translation of Makai... which I think is just Japanese for Magic World.
In this school things are topsy turvey. The students are praised and rewarded for acting in defiance of rules and structure and being as evil and chaotic as they please.
Raspberyl is the legendary delinquent who obeys all the rules, is never tardy, and does all the good girl things she can. On purpose. She knows. She understands.
